I'm assuming this calculation involves Tera Fighting :Zacian-Crowned: but it's slightly off:

+3 252 Atk Tera Fighting Zacian-Crowned Close Combat vs. 252 HP / 204+ Def Necrozma-Dusk-Mane: 342-403 (85.9 - 101.2%) -- 12.5% chance to OHKO

To ensure you always survive a +3 Tera Fighting Close Combat from :Zacian-Crowned: you need to run 228 / 248 + in HP / Defense respectively:

+3 252 Atk Tera Fighting Zacian-Crowned Close Combat vs. 228 HP / 248+ Def Necrozma-Dusk-Mane: 331-391 (84.4 - 99.7%) -- guaranteed 2HKO

The remaining 32 EVs can be allocated to speed so that you outspeed everything up to max speed :Eternatus: at +2.

This is the spread I recommend when using Defensive DD :Necrozma-Dusk-Mane:

Necrozma-Dusk-Mane @ Heavy-Duty Boots
Ability: Prism Armor
Tera Type: Ground / Dark
EVs: 228 HP / 248 Def / 32 Spe
Impish Nature
- Dragon Dance / Swords Dance
- Earthquake / Sunsteel Strike
- Photon Geyser / Knock Off
- Morning Sun

How good are psychic terrain teams in Ubers? We've got Deoxys-Attack and Necrozma Dusk Mane, two very different abusers that are top mons on their own, while also supporting things such as flutter mane to not get revenge killed by priority.
They're not something you see at all. Indeedee is the biggest issue there, while in theory Psychic Terrain teams are great, in practice you're bringing an atrociously awful Pokémon to a game, whose one niche can be overriden by going hard into a top 2 Pokémon in the tier (Miraidon' s Hadron Engine which summons Electric Terrain). Manual Psychic Terrain runs into a similar issue, perhaps there's a niche for it but you'd certainly never be able to get away with it even remotely consistently.

People use scarf koraidon? And is it also because it’s slower than basically all +1 mons, which it might be able to finish off in the lower tiers? In that case I guess makes sense for scarf to be less common in the lower tiers.
Scarf Koraidon is by far its most common set on non-HO teams. It allows Koraidon to act as a consistent revenge killer to Zacian-C as well as any +1 Spe Arceus (notably Ground), while also acting as a solid cleaner and a strong early game pivot.

What about gliscor? Is it even worse than lando?
gliscor is better than lando because of its access to passive recovery in poison heal, spikes and knock off. its stat distribution helps in performing its role of a ground type and actually checking miraidon, unlike lando who always dies to it. it is a very annoying pokemon to deal with for bulky teams because it never dies and always makes progress with spikes and knock. between spikes toxic spikes toxic knock protect U-turn bulldoze etc, gliscor has surprising depth in what it can run. even swords dance sets are viable with the right support. lando is better at checking physical threats like zacian and necrozma with intimidate and rocky helmet though. they both do different things but both mons are viable in the meta.

Thanks for that. I heard that lando was used more in ubers though?
Also how does lando die to miraidon when gliscor doesn’t?
Regardless of both having the ability to run spdef invest, gliscor's pheal ability lets it heal enough to take two Draco Meteors from unboosted Miraidon in conjunction w Protect
